Start your trip by immersing yourself in the rich history of Old Dubai. In the morning, visit the Al Fahidi Historic District, home to the Dubai Museum. Explore the traditional courtyard houses and learn about the city's past. In the afternoon, take a traditional abra boat ride across Dubai Creek to the bustling spice and gold souks. As the evening sets in, head to the lively Al Seef Promenade for dinner by the waterfront.
Start your day by visiting the iconic Burj Khalifa. Marvel at the breathtaking views from the observation deck on the 148th floor. In the afternoon, explore the Dubai Mall, one of the world's largest shopping malls, and indulge in shopping and dining. As the evening approaches, head to the Dubai Fountain to witness the mesmerizing water and light show.
Embark on an exciting desert safari adventure in the morning. Experience dune bashing in a 4x4 vehicle, try sandboarding, and ride a camel. Enjoy a traditional Arabian BBQ dinner at a desert camp as the sun sets, along with cultural performances. After dinner, stargaze and relax in the tranquil desert environment.
Spend a relaxing day at Jumeirah Beach in the morning, soaking up the sun and enjoying the pristine waters of the Arabian Gulf. In the afternoon, visit Palm Jumeirah, an iconic man-made island. Explore the Atlantis, The Palm resort and take a stroll along the Palm Boardwalk for stunning views of the Dubai skyline. In the evening, experience a luxurious dinner cruise on a traditional dhow boat.
Begin your day by exploring the stunning architecture of Dubai Marina. Take a walk along the Marina Promenade and admire the skyscrapers and luxury yachts. In the afternoon, visit the Souk Madinat Jumeirah, a traditional Arabian marketplace. Shop for unique souvenirs, enjoy a delicious meal, and take a relaxing abra ride through the waterways. As the sun sets, head to the trendy Dubai Marina Walk for a vibrant nightlife experience.
When visiting Dubai, don't miss the opportunity to explore the charming neighborhood of Al Bastakiya. Wander through its narrow alleyways and admire the traditional wind-tower houses. Enjoy a cup of Arabic coffee at a local café and visit the Dubai Coffee Museum to learn about the rich coffee culture in the region. For a unique shopping experience, head to the Textile Souk in Bur Dubai, where you can find a wide variety of fabrics and traditional garments.
